Human monocyte recognition of complement-coated lymphoblastoid cells.

S Armstrong, P McDermott, A D Schreiber

    Journal of Leukocyte Biology
    |February 1, 1985
    PubMed
    Summary

    Monocytes recognize leukemia cells via complement, specifically requiring significant C3 deposition. This complement-mediated recognition, while similar to non-malignant cells, may be inefficient for tumor cells.

    Area of Science:

    • Immunology
    • Cell Biology

    Background:

    • Macrophages are crucial for foreign cell detection.
    • Mechanisms of macrophage recognition of malignant cells are not fully understood.

    Purpose of the Study:

    • Investigate initial monocyte recognition of tumor cells.
    • Elucidate the role of complement in monocyte-leukemia cell interactions.

    Main Methods:

    • Used human monocytes and lymphoblastoid cell (LC) lines from acute lymphocytic leukemia.
    • Assessed monocyte binding to IgM-coated LC with varying complement components.
    • Quantified C3 deposition on LC.

    Main Results:

    • Monocyte binding to IgM-coated LC required complement, with C3 being essential.

  • Complement activation led to C3 consumption and deposition on LC.
  • High C3 deposition (approx. 4.0 x 10^5 molecules/LC) was necessary for monocyte recognition.
  • Conclusions:

    • Monocytes recognize leukemia cells via complement pathways similar to non-malignant cells.
    • Inefficiency in complement-mediated recognition may arise from the substantial C3 amounts required for IgM-coated LC recognition.
